Licensed Practical Nurse Salary in Claremore, OK: $57,660 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time licensed practical nurse in Claremore, OK earns a median $57,660/year (≈ $27.73/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-2061). Once you factor in Claremore's price level (11% below national, BEA RPP 88.9), that paycheck buys what $64,859 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 4.7% below the Oklahoma state average.

Licensed Practical Nurse Job Market in Claremore
Currently, Claremore has six licensed practical nurses employed, which suggests a concentrated but potentially competitive job market. The local cost of living, represented by a cost-of-living index of 88.9, indicates favorable take-home purchasing power for LPNs, even with salaries lower than the national average. Skilled nursing facilities tend to provide the highest pay, often exceeding what home health agencies and physician offices offer, while weekend and holiday shifts can significantly boost earnings. Factors such as IV therapy certification stipends and charge nurse roles can further elevate pay. Aspiring LPNs in Claremore should be strategic in seeking employment within these higher-paying settings to maximize their potential earnings while also considering the available career advancement pathways to RN licensure.
